This is a PDF knit pattern to make a knit hat in a classic 2-stitch cable design inspired by my 2016 crochet pattern “Chain Link Slouch”. For a similar knit version worked with larger 4-stitch cables, see my knit pattern “Chain Links Slouch”.
This pattern includes #4 worsted, #5 light bulky, #5 bulky, #6 light super bulky, and #6 super bulky options. The #5 bulky versions include both child and adult size. The #6 light super bulky has toddler, child, and adult size. Also includes both a “beanie” and a “slouch” fit for most of the yarn weights.
Worsted Knitting Needles:
US #4 (3.5 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le, or size needed to obtain gauge
US #8 (5 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le
A set of DPNs (any size close to needle used for body will work), or use magic loop method
Light Bulky Knitting Needles:
US #6 (4 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le, or size needed to obtain gauge
US #10 (6 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le
A set of DPNs (any size close to needle used for body will work), or use magic loop method
Bulky Knitting Needles:
US #7 (4.5 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le, or size needed to obtain gauge
US #10.5 (6.5 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le
A set of DPNs (any size close to needle used for body will work), or use magic loop method
Light Super Bulky Knitting Needles:
US #9 (5.5 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le, or size needed to obtain gauge
US #13 (9 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le
A set of DPNs (any size close to needle used for body will work), or use magic loop method
Super Bulky Knitting Needles:
US #10.5 (6.5 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le, or size needed to obtain gauge
US #15 (10 mm) 16” (40 cm) circular knitting needle
A set of DPNs (any size close to needle used for body will work), or use magic loop method
Knit Skill Level: Intermediate (cables)
